Another factor driving market growth is the increased scrutiny of health impacts associated with Brominated Vegetable Oil. While BVO is commonly used as an emulsifier in soft drinks and certain food products, regulatory authorities in multiple regions have set limits on its usage due to potential health concerns. Q1: What is Brominated Vegetable Oil used for?
A1: BVO is primarily used as an emulsifier in soft drinks and citrus-flavored beverages to prevent separation of ingredients.
